What Is an Immigration Bond
An immigration bond is a monetary guarantee that allows a detained immigrant to be released from ICE custody while their immigration matter moves through the courts. Similar to a bail bond in the criminal process, an immigration bond assures that the individual will be present at all planned immigration court hearings. There are two principal kinds of immigration bonds: delivery bonds and voluntary departure bonds. A delivery bond enables the detained person to be freed so they can have quality time with loved ones and speak with their legal representative while waiting for their hearing. A voluntary departure bond allows the individual to exit the country of their own accord by a predetermined date, with the bond sum refunded upon exiting the country.
The cost of an immigration bond can vary considerably, frequently ranging from $1,500 to $25,000 or higher, contingent upon the circumstances of the case. Factors such as the detainee’s criminal background, flight risk, ties to the local community, and immigration standing all influence the bond total decided by an immigration judge. Why Legal Representation Matters in Bond Hearings
One of the most convincing reasons to hire an immigration bond attorney in Farmington, NY, is the multifaceted nature of immigration law as a whole. Immigration law is among the most complex domains of the American system of law, and bond hearings demand a comprehensive understanding of federal rules and regulations, case precedents, and procedural guidelines. Without an attorney, detained persons are required to speak for themselves before an immigration judge, which markedly decreases their likelihood of receiving a successful bond decision.
An immigration bond attorney comprehends how to build a persuasive case for bond reduction or freedom. They gather evidence showing that the held person is not a flee danger and does not represent a threat to the community. This documentation may comprise documentation of familial ties in the locality, job history, community participation, and a clear or minor criminal record. Presenting this evidence effectively requires law expertise and court experience that most individuals simply do not possess on their own.
An legal representative has the ability to furthermore identify early on whether a detained person is even eligible for bond — a critical preliminary step that loved ones often miss. Some immigration infractions automatically exclude an individual from bond consideration, such as aggravated felony charges and terrorism-related charges. Without this information, loved ones may spend valuable time and resources pursuing a bond hearing that was at no point a viable path. An skilled immigration lawyer can examine the specific details of the case, spot any prohibitive circumstances early on, and map out the most appropriate route forward — in doing so saving loved ones from needless economic hardship and emotional hardship.

How an Attorney Can Reduce Bond Amounts
In many cases, the original bond amount set by ICE is unreasonably high, imposing an immense financial strain on families who are currently struggling. An immigration bond legal representative can seek a bond redetermination review in front of an immigration judge to argue for a reduced bond amount. During this proceeding, the legal representative presents evidence and juridical contentions to establish that a more reasonable bond is warranted given the person’s circumstances.
This process requires strategic planning and a deep grasp of what immigration judges take into account when setting bond amounts. Attorneys know how to frame cases compellingly, underscore positive elements, and address any assertions made by the government about flight risk or threat to the community. Without this professional advocacy, loved ones may be compelled to shoulder unreasonably high bond figures or, worse, leave their family member in detention indefinitely.

Who is eligible to receive an immigration bond in Farmington, NY?
Not all detained people are eligible for an immigration bond. Eligibility is determined by a number of factors, including the severity of the immigration accusations, criminal history, and whether the person presents a threat to the community or a flight risk. Individuals facing mandatory detention on account of certain criminal convictions or security issues may not be granted a bond. What happens if the immigration bond conditions are not met in Farmington, NY?
If the person freed on an immigration bond fails to present themselves at their designated immigration court proceedings or breaks the conditions of their release, the bond will be lost, indicating the full bond total will not be given back to the party who posted it. Additionally, the held individual could be subject to re-arrest, and their refusal to comply can negatively influence the resolution of their immigration matter.
